Workday and SAP SuccessFactors provisioning
For Workday and SAP SuccessFactors inbound provisioning, the connector retrieves attribute values directly from the HR system during a provisioning cycle. You don't submit a
/bulkUploadrequest to clear an attribute value.- Follow the steps in Enable null value flow for the source attribute.
- Under Advanced options, select Edit attribute list for Workday or Edit attribute list for SuccessFactors, as appropriate.
- Select Flow null values only for each source attribute whose null or empty value should remove the mapped target value.
- Follow the steps in Enable null value flow in the target mapping for each corresponding target attribute.
- Clear the value in Workday or SAP SuccessFactors.
- Allow the next provisioning cycle to process the source change, or use provision on demand to test a specific user.
Workday uses XPath expressions and SAP SuccessFactors uses JSONPath expressions to retrieve source attributes. The attribute must be present in the provisioning app schema and retrieved by the connector before the provisioning service can evaluate its null or empty value.
